Transaction 8164efa907603d3ce005201d536a87c633695730039c4c52743e8856b61c89ae
1 Input
1 Output
-
8164efa907603d3ce005201d536a87c633695730039c4c52743e8856b61c89ae:0
- value
- 31580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d240a5c9bff75a0f031a6a1047df253b374aae9 OP_EQUAL
- address
- 3Jw6owESya9Y5KuDXijkmGbS74sbPQYcFH